My lights in Rancho San Diego flicker when my neighbor's AC kicks on. Is this an SDG&E grid problem or something in my house?

Flickering tied to a specific event like an AC startup is usually a localized wiring issue, not a general SDG&E grid problem. It often indicates a loose neutral connection at your main panel or at the utility service entrance. While SDG&E's grid here has low surge risk from lightning, these voltage drops can stress modern smart home electronics and dimmable LEDs. An electrician should check all connections from the meter socket to your panel's bus bars.

We just bought a 1985 home in Rancho San Diego and want to add an EV charger and a heat pump. Our panel says 'Federal Pacific' and is 100 amps. Is this safe?

No, it is not safe to add those loads to your existing setup. Federal Pacific panels are a known fire hazard due to breakers that can fail to trip during an overload. Your 100A service also lacks the spare capacity for a Level 2 EV charger (which typically requires a 40-50A dedicated circuit) or a heat pump. A full service upgrade to 200A with a new, code-compliant panel is the necessary first step for both safety and functionality.

My power comes from an overhead line on a mast. What are the main maintenance concerns for this type of service in Rancho San Diego?

Overhead service masts require inspection for weather damage. High winds can stress the mast head and conduit connections where the utility drop attaches. We also check for proper drip loops in the service cables to prevent water ingress into your meter panel. Since the entire mast assembly is your responsibility from the roofline up, ensuring its structural integrity is key to preventing a service pull-out, which would disconnect power to your entire home.

We live on a rocky hillside near Cuyamaca College and had a grounding issue. Does the terrain affect our home's electrical system?

Yes, rocky hillside terrain directly impacts grounding electrode system effectiveness. Driving ground rods deep enough to achieve the required 25-ohm resistance can be difficult in rocky soil, potentially leading to a poor ground. This can cause erratic breaker operation, equipment damage, and pose a shock hazard. We often need to use specialized installation techniques or alternative grounding electrodes approved by the NEC to ensure a safe, low-resistance path to earth.
